Why choose pet boarding services in Australia?
Pet boarding services in Australia provide a secure and caring environment for your pets when you are away. These facilities are designed to ensure your pet’s safety and well-being while offering professional care and socialization opportunities.
Safe environment for pets
Choosing a pet boarding service ensures that your furry friend is in a safe and controlled environment. Facilities are typically equipped with secure enclosures, regular health checks, and emergency protocols to handle any unexpected situations.
When selecting a boarding service, look for facilities that are licensed and adhere to local regulations. This can include proper sanitation practices and safety measures that protect your pet from potential hazards.
Professional care and supervision
Pet boarding services employ trained staff who are knowledgeable about animal behavior and health. This professional care includes monitoring your pet’s health, administering medications if needed, and providing daily exercise and playtime.
Consider facilities that offer personalized care plans tailored to your pet’s specific needs. This can enhance your pet’s comfort and reduce stress during their stay.
Socialization opportunities
Boarding facilities often provide socialization opportunities with other pets, which can be beneficial for your pet’s mental health. Interaction with other animals can help reduce anxiety and promote friendly behavior.
Before choosing a boarding service, inquire about their socialization practices. Look for facilities that have supervised play sessions and structured activities to ensure safe interactions among pets.

How to select the right pet boarding facility?
Selecting the right pet boarding facility involves evaluating several key factors to ensure your pet’s safety and comfort. Focus on the facility’s reputation, services offered, and overall environment before making a decision.
Check for accreditation and reviews
Accreditation from recognized organizations can indicate a facility’s commitment to high standards of care. Look for certifications from groups like the American Kennel Club or local veterinary associations.
Reading online reviews can provide insights into other pet owners’ experiences. Check platforms like Google Reviews or Yelp to gauge the facility’s reliability and quality of service.
Visit the facility beforehand
Visiting the boarding facility in person allows you to assess the environment and meet the staff. Observe the cleanliness, safety measures, and how staff interact with the animals.
During your visit, ask about daily routines, feeding schedules, and emergency protocols. This will help you understand how your pet will be cared for while you are away.
What should you consider before booking?
Before booking pet boarding services, consider your pet’s specific needs, the duration of their stay, and the associated costs. It’s essential to ensure that the facility can accommodate your pet’s health requirements and dietary preferences while also fitting within your budget.
Pet’s health and dietary needs
Understanding your pet’s health and dietary needs is crucial when selecting a boarding service. Ensure the facility can cater to any special diets, allergies, or medical conditions your pet may have. For example, if your dog requires a specific type of food or medication, confirm that the boarding service can provide these.
Additionally, inquire about the facility’s protocols for handling health emergencies. A reputable boarding service should have a veterinarian on call and be prepared to address any health issues that may arise during your pet’s stay.
Length of stay and pricing
The length of your pet’s stay directly influences the overall cost of boarding. Most facilities charge by the day, with prices varying based on the type of accommodation and services offered. For instance, basic boarding might range from $20 to $50 per day, while luxury options could exceed $100 daily.
When planning your pet’s stay, consider any additional services you may want, such as grooming or training. These can add to the total cost, so it’s wise to clarify all fees upfront to avoid surprises. Always compare several facilities to find the best fit for your budget and your pet’s needs.

How does pet boarding compare to pet sitting?
Pet boarding typically involves leaving your pet in a dedicated facility, while pet sitting means a caregiver comes to your home. Each option has its advantages and disadvantages, depending on your pet’s needs and your budget.
Differences in care environment
In a pet boarding facility, pets are cared for in a structured environment with professional staff and often other animals. This can provide socialization opportunities for pets that enjoy the company of others.
Conversely, pet sitting allows pets to remain in their familiar surroundings, which can reduce stress for animals that are anxious in new environments. However, the level of care may vary significantly depending on the sitter’s experience and resources.
Cost comparison
The cost of pet boarding generally ranges from $25 to $75 per night, depending on the facility and the services offered. This price often includes food, exercise, and supervision.
Pet sitting costs can vary widely, typically between $15 and $50 per visit, depending on the sitter’s qualifications and the number of pets. While pet sitting may seem cheaper, consider additional costs for multiple visits or overnight stays, which can add up quickly.
